Legal Moves You Should Avoid at All Cost
While Josh Shapiro’s defensive strategy is powerful, attempting similar tactics without expert guidance can backfire. Here are critical moves that you must avoid:
1. Speaking unsanctioned statements
Any off-the-cuff remarks—even in interviews or social media—can be used against you. Never make unfiltered comments to reporters, colleagues, or platforms without legal review.
2. Ignoring legal documents and deadlines
Missing filings, deadlines, or discovery responsibilities triggers sanctions, dismissals, or adverse inferences. Always treat procedural requirements as non-negotiable.
3. Attempting self-representation
While informative, going solo risks misinterpreting complex law, omitting critical procedural steps, or failing to build a strong case. Legal nuance is unforgiving.
4. Neglecting evidence preservation
Failing to properly collect, preserve, and present relevant documentation can result in spoliation sanctions or allegations of tampering.
5. Engaging in unethical tactics
Tactics like witness intimidation, fabricating evidence, or misleading courts may yield short-term advantages but guarantee long-term consequences—including disbarment and civil liability.
